Jacquelin “Jackie’ Madison named 2023 Woman of Distinction for Military Service
Assemblyman Billy Jones: “The 2023 Woman of Distinction for Military Service is Jacquelin “Jackie” Madison! Before retiring after 13 years in 2010, Jackie was the Principle Information Toxicology Specialist in the Drug Safety Department of Wyeth. DiNapoli: SFY 2022-23 Tax Collections Outperform Projections; Fall Below Previous Year
April 17, 2023 Tax collections for State Fiscal Year (SFY) 2022-23 totaled $111.7 billion, $2.9 billion higher than the forecast released by the Division of the Budget (DOB) in the Amended Executive Budget financial plan at the beginning of March but $9.5 billion lower than the previous year, according to the March State Cash Report […]
